Mayors and governors are both elected to lead their communities. A mayor is in charge of running a city or town. A governor, on the other hand, is the head of an entire state's government. There are more mayors than governors. There are fifty governors, one for each state. However, there are thousands of towns and thousands of mayors in the United States. As a rule, a governor has more power than a mayor.
Compare and Contrast

Thanks to modern technology, we're seeing self-driving cars on the roads. To make self-driving cars possible, engineers had to solve several issues. For example, how could they stop the car from hitting anything? One answer is cameras. Special cameras let the cars "see" traffic lights and "read" road signs. The cars also use lasers, or special light beams. By bouncing these beams of light off the curb, the car can sense where it is on the road. This can also help it avoid crashes.
Problem and Solution

List and explain all four parts of a PEEL paragraph.
Point: Make your point.
Evidence: Support your point with examples and evidence.
Explain: Explain how the evidence supports your point.
Link: Restate your point.
